Keep all your cords together so they don’t get tangled up into a mess or lie around everywhere like loose wires tend to do.

If you have one or two cords, secure them with a Velcro tie so they are not going to get tangled up. You can also put them in plastic zip bags and then attach the bag to a wall with tape so it doesn’t fall over.

If you have more than two cords, you might want to consider buying a cord organizer for your home office or entertainment area.
